Education for Ministry

Every baptized person is called to ministry — to others, self, and the world in some capacity. The four year Education for Ministry (EfM) program helps us in that ministry. Laypeople interpret the richness of the church’s faith in a complex and confusing world to our community. We benefit from a theological education that supports our faith and also teaches us to express it in our day-to-day lives. With the knowledge and skills developed during EfM, we are better equipped to live out the vocation for which we pray at the end of the Eucharist: “And now, Father, send us out to do the work you have given us to do, to love and serve you as faithful witnesses of Christ our Lord.”

Through study, prayer, and reflection, trained mentors facilitate small group discussions and guide participants to examine life through an increasingly informed and inspired theological lens. EfM is much more than Bible study. Participants read and discuss the Old Testament, the New Testament, church history and theology.

Saint James’ offers both in-person and online sessions of EfM. The classes are generally open to new participants each fall. Tuition for EfM is $350 per year, plus approximately $50 for books. Financial assistance is available; please speak with Father Ben. You commit for only one year at a time.
